
germiston, johannesburg, South...
Germiston, Gauteng, South Afri...
Germiston, Gauteng, South Afri...
Germiston, North West, South A...
Germiston, Gauteng, South Afri...
Germiston, Mpumalanga, South A...
johannesburg, Gauteng, South A...
johannesburg, Gauteng, South A...
California, California, United...
Dubai, Abu Dhabi, UAE.
dubai, Dubai, United Arab Emir...
dubai, Dubai, United Arab Emir...